Missing your favorite fried rice from your local takeout joint or those piled-high nachos that you make on movie night? We’ve re-imagined some of your favorite comfort foods and made them into Whole30-compliant dishes with just a few easy swaps.
Cashew butter and an array of cooked vegetables are blended into a creamy sauce that’s drizzled over these nachos made from sliced sweet potatoes. You may have some leftover sauce, but it’s great reheated and poured over roasted vegetables or drizzled over chili. Simply cover and refrigerate and then reheat on the stove top.
